Eco-friendly vs. sustainable packaging: why the terms aren’t identical
Eco-friendly often means using recyclable materials or renewable fibers. It highlights specific improvements that are easy to explain.
Sustainable looks at the whole lifecycle, from sourcing to end-of-life. It balances cost, supply, and social impact with performance needs.
- Eco-friendly: focuses on reducing harm in a clear, targeted way.
- Sustainable: balances the full lifecycle with cost, supply stability, and social impact.

Recyclability basics: paper and paperboard are recycled at high rates in the U.S.
Recycling is a strong point for paper in everyday life. The EPA says two-thirds of paper and paperboard waste in the U.S. gets recycled. This is among the highest rates for common materials.
Yet, recyclability depends on design details. Heavy laminations, mixed layers, and some coatings can lower recovery rates. When evaluating sustainable packaging, consider how the structure is sorted and accepted by recycling programs.

Start with the job of the package: protection first to prevent waste from damage and returns
Eco-friendly doesn't mean flimsy. In custom packaging design, protection is key to less waste. Damaged goods often lead to double packaging, extra freight, and more returns.
- Drop tests from waist to shoulder height on corners and edges to spot weak seams.
- Compression checks by stacking cartons to mimic warehouse and transit loads.
- Real shipment trials to see how packs arrive after normal handling.
When plastic void fill falls short, swap in recyclable materials like molded pulp trays, corrugated inserts, or kraft honeycomb. For glass or liquids, snug-fit inserts and tight closures help stop movement. This way, you can choose the right paper without overbuilding the box.
Right-sizing to cut “air shipping,” material use, and dimensional-weight charges
Oversized cartons can turn into an “air tax,” where you pay to ship empty space. Right-sizing reduces filler, trims paperboard use, and lowers dimensional-weight fees.
Even small changes add up at scale. An extra ounce or a few extra square inches per unit can raise print and freight costs. So, cost effective custom packaging often comes from tighter sizing, smart folds, and flat-packed designs that store and ship efficiently.
Make disposal simple: prefer mono-material paper structures and print clear recycle/compost guidance
Many shoppers only have curbside recycling, not municipal composting. If you choose paper material that matches what people can actually access, the end-of-life step is easier.
- Favor mono-material paper structures where possible, and avoid mixed layers that are hard to separate.
- Print short, direct directions like “Remove label before recycling” or “Compost at an industrial facility” when that option exists.
If you need moisture control, be careful with coated paper and barrier choices. Some treatments can change how mills process the fiber.

Paperboard and paper grades to consider for sustainable packaging materials
Paper and paperboard are popular in the U.S. They are easy to find, simple to design, and affordable. They fit many uses, like bags, tissue, labels, envelopes, and wraps. When choosing sustainable packaging, match the grade to the job, not just the look.
Many brands buy wholesale paper products to keep specs the same across different items. The right grade can protect items, reduce breakage, and lower waste from returns.
Kraft paper and uncoated kraft board
Kraft is eco-friendly because it's recyclable, often biodegradable, and easy to spot on shelves. It's great for lightweight items and everyday uses like mailers, coffee bags, and craft paper boxes.
For more detailed specs, consider uncoated unbleached kraft (UUK). It's 85% virgin pine plus 15% hardwood kraft fiber, uncoated, and can include recycled content. It's usually 12–28 pt, strong, cuts well, and glues reliably for a natural look.
For a white print surface without losing strength, solid unbleached sulfate (SUS) is a good choice. It must be more than 79% virgin fiber, may use recycled filler, and has a smooth white front with a brown back in 12–28 pt. It's durable for heavier packs and can be coated with polyethylene when wet strength is needed.
Cardboard and coated recycled board
“Cardboard” usually means sturdier packs for heavier or fragile items. It can come pre-assembled or flat for self-assembly, saving space and labor.
For printed retail packs, coated recycled board (CRB) is often chosen. CRB is made from 100% recycled fiber, with a bleached, clay-coated top side and a gray back. Many sheets are built in 5–10 plies and fall in the 14–28 pt range, with good print results and reliable cutting and gluing.
CRB is used in cartons for dry foods and household goods. It's also a good base for white card folding cartons when you want strong graphics at a controlled cost. Using post-consumer fiber supports recycling and reduces virgin input use, which many buyers expect from sustainable packaging.
Custom corrugated paper packaging
Corrugated is made for shipping, and the flute you choose affects cushioning and stacking strength. Custom corrugated paper packaging protects items while keeping the pack lightweight, improving shipping efficiency and damage rates.
- Smaller flutes can improve print smoothness and reduce bulk for tight parcels.
- Larger flutes add shock absorption for fragile items and longer routes.
- Right-sizing can let you validate thinner-but-strong options through testing, instead of overbuilding the box.
Corrugated can replace some plastic protective options when paired with paper-based cushioning like corrugated wrap or honeycomb-style paper. Coatings, inks, and finishes that protect products without derailing recyclability
Coatings and finishes make packaging more useful in real life. They add protection against grease and moisture, prevent scuffs, and make products look better on the shelf. The key is to pick options that don't mess up recyclability.
When brands ask for coated paper, it's important to know what they mean. A light coating for rub resistance is different from a strong barrier for wet or oily products. This choice can make recycling easier or harder.
Inks matter as much as coatings. Many programs prefer water-based inks because they're better for recycling and disposal. It's also good to ask about vegetable-oil-based inks and water-based coatings, which are often used in sustainable packaging.
- Use water-based coatings when you can for protection that stays closer to standard paper recycling flows.
- Keep heavy coverage and layered effects focused on brand-critical areas, where the surface invites extra finish.
- Match the finish to the job: scuff resistance for shipping, or light splash protection for retail, instead of “max barrier” by default.
Some finishes get a bad reputation, but it's more complex. UV inks and coatings don't always block recycling. Printed paper and paperboard can be recycled into lower grades like corrugated or building materials. In some places, deinking systems can remove inks well enough to support tissue and finer paper streams.
Foil effects are often misunderstood. Hot stamping and cold foil can be recyclable, depending on local deinking capacity and processing. For luxury gift boxes, a small, well-placed foil accent can give a premium look while keeping the fiber base more recoverable.
Windowed cartons also raise questions. They may be recycled into lower grades or building materials. If a clear panel is needed, consider a cellulose-based window material sourced from cotton and wood. This can be compostable and biodegradable in the right conditions.
Barrier needs can be product-specific, like for food and cold-chain shipping. SBS and SUS boards are sometimes polyethylene-coated for frozen items or wet strength. When that level of protection is required, it should be called out clearly. This avoids adding complexity to other packs that could stay in simpler sustainable packaging options.

Pet cat food mailer box: grease resistance needs and choosing compatible barriers
Pet cat food mailers face unique challenges. They need to resist oils and smells. Choose a barrier that matches the food's needs, avoiding unnecessary materials.
Test the design before ordering in bulk. Check for leaks, stains, or weak spots. This can save on returns and waste.
